Layering Bracelets and Bangles

In jewelry trends over the past few years, stacking and layering is The Big Thing. It seems the fashion world has decided that instead of one specific style, anything goes–and more is more. So people are piling it on, and stack rings, stacked bangles, and layered necklaces have become the norm.

Stacking and layering makes for a versatile trend, allowing everyone to mix, match, and make their own unique blend of metals, gems, jewelry styles, textures, and design elements. The yellow gold that's back in fashion? Yep. White metals? Sure thing. Metal darkened with patina, highly polished, or well textured? Bring it (all) on. Delicate and lacy, bold and chunky, bright colors and metallic neutrals–yes, yes, and yes please. Anything goes, and the only rule seems to be that you can't have enough.

Why Make Bracelets?

Bracelets are a fun piece of jewelry to make, too. Because they're smaller than necklaces, they don't require as many supplies and make a nice shorter project to try out an involved technique in half the length of a necklace. I'm much more likely to attempt an involved process on a bracelet than a necklace, because it'll probably take about half the time and I'm so impatient! Bracelets are a great way to highlight a pretty, unique clasp as a design element (remember to add a counter weight on the opposite side to keep your bracelet from sliding around your wrist).
